Can any one tell me about fibonacci heap? I have read that it can be implemented using prims algorithm. but i actual i do not know what is fibonacci heap

So can any one tell me what is fibonacci heap?
how to implement fibonacci heap?
what are the applications of fibonacci heap?
and some more content on fibonacci heap which make me comfortable to know about it?

